As per the recent leaks by 9to5Google, One UI 7 adorns a bevy of new features and improvements. These include an enhanced multilingual spelling checker and advanced face recognition which would revolutionize user interaction with the device. Predictive text now boasts of understanding context and learning users’ writing habits, while multiple improvements in interface design offer a streamlined, user-friendly experience.
An exciting revelation is the reimagination of the Android 15 lock screen. Set for a significant revamp, the Android lock screen would now display quick and relevant information at first glance. This includes displaying details about the weather, immediate appointments, and battery status, thus greatly simplifying users’ engagement with their device.
